Electronic Signature Consent & Disclosure

This Electronic Signature Disclosure ("Disclosure") applies to any and all communications, documents, or records that are related to your use of BeeSign's electronic signature services. By using BeeSign to sign documents electronically, you consent to the use of electronic signatures, electronic records, and electronic delivery of documents as described herein.

Your Consent — You Understand and Agree That:

  • Legally Binding Signatures: Electronic signatures created through BeeSign are legally binding and have the same legal effect, validity, and enforceability as handwritten signatures under applicable law, including the U.S. Electronic Signatures in Global and National Commerce (ESIGN) Act, the Uniform Electronic Transactions Act (UETA), and other applicable international electronic signature laws.
  • Electronic Records: You consent to receive, sign, and store documents and records in electronic form. These electronic records satisfy any requirement that such records be provided to you in writing.
  • Delivery of Documents: Documents requiring your signature may be delivered to you electronically via email, in-app notification, or through a secure link. It is your responsibility to ensure your contact information is accurate and up to date.
  • Right to Paper Copies: You have the right to receive a paper copy of any electronically signed document. To request a paper copy, please contact us at support@beesign.net. There may be a fee associated with paper delivery.
  • Withdrawal of Consent: You may withdraw your consent to use electronic signatures at any time by contacting us at support@beesign.net. Withdrawing consent will not affect the legality or validity of any documents previously signed electronically. Please note that withdrawing consent may limit your ability to use certain BeeSign services.
  • Hardware & Software Requirements: To access and retain electronic records, you need a device with internet access, a current web browser (e.g. Chrome, Firefox, Safari, or Edge), and a valid email address. You may also need a PDF viewer to download and store signed documents.
  • Audit Trail: BeeSign maintains a detailed audit trail for every document, including timestamps, IP addresses, and signer authentication details, to ensure the integrity and non-repudiation of each signed document.

Consent to Receive Transactional SMS Messages

As part of our electronic signature and document management services, BeeSign may send you transactional SMS (text) messages. These messages are essential to the operation and security of our platform. By providing your phone number and proceeding with our services, you agree to the following:

Types of SMS Communications

  • Two-Factor Authentication (2FA): Verification codes sent to confirm your identity when signing documents or accessing your account.
  • Account Notifications: Important alerts related to your account security, document status, and signature requests.
  • Document Signing Alerts: Notifications when a document requires your signature or when a document you sent has been signed.

Important Information

  • Service Provider: Transactional SMS messages are delivered by Didit, Inc., our trusted messaging partner.
  • Messaging Frequency: Message frequency may vary depending on your usage of BeeSign services (e.g., signing events, login attempts, and account activity).
  • Message & Data Rates: Standard message and data rates may apply depending on your mobile carrier and plan. BeeSign is not responsible for any charges assessed by your wireless provider.
  • Opt-Out: You may opt out of receiving transactional SMS messages at any time by replying STOP to any message you receive from us. Please note that opting out of transactional messages may affect your ability to use security features such as 2FA and phone-based signer verification.
  • Help: For assistance, reply HELP to any message, or contact us at support@beesign.net.
  • No Marketing: BeeSign does not use SMS for marketing or promotional purposes. All text messages are strictly transactional and related to the services you are actively using.

Identity Verification Disclosure

To ensure the security and integrity of electronic signatures, BeeSign may require identity verification for certain documents or signing workflows. When identity verification is requested, the process is powered by our third-party verification provider, Didit.

How Identity Verification Works

  1. Verification Request: BeeSign (the data controller) initiates the identity verification request as part of the document signing workflow. BeeSign determines the purpose and means of processing your personal data for identity verification.
  2. Verification Provider: Didit acts as the verification processor powering the identity verification flow. Didit may collect and process personal data including your government-issued ID, a selfie or live photo, and associated biometric data to verify your identity.
  3. Data Processing: Your identity data is processed solely for the purpose of verifying your identity in connection with the electronic signature workflow. The verification result (approved or declined) is communicated back to BeeSign to proceed with or restrict the signing process.

Biometric Data Notice

During identity verification, biometric data (such as facial recognition data) may be collected and processed by Didit to compare your live selfie against your government-issued identification document. This biometric data is used solely for the purpose of identity verification and is handled in accordance with Didit's Verification Privacy Notice. BeeSign does not store biometric data. The verification result (pass/fail) and associated metadata are retained in accordance with our Privacy Policy.
